Electronic Poker shares a few game plans with slots as well. For instance, you at all times want to play the maximum coins on every hand. Once you finally do win the jackpot it will payoff. Hitting the jackpot with just fifty percent of the max wager is surely to cramp one’s style. If you are wagering on at a dollar machine and can’t afford to gamble with the max, switch to a quarter machine and max it out. On a dollar machine $.75 isn’t the same as seventy five cents on a 25 cent machine.
Also, like slot machine games, Video Poker is decidedly arbitrary. Cards and new cards are given numbers. While the computer is is always running through the above-mentioned, numbers hundreds of thousands of times per second, when you press deal or draw the game pauses on a number and deals out accordingly. This banishes the myth that a machine might become ‘ready’ to hit a top prize or that just before hitting a great hand it might hit less. Any hand is just as likely as any other to profit.
